目录
目录
前言
短URL基础原理
服务设计 - 对应关系如何存储? - 如何保证长短链接一一对应?...有一个服务,将要发送给你的长URL对应到一个短URL上.例如www.baidu.com -> www.t.cn/1
把短url拼接到短信等的内容上发送....服务设计
如果你在往长短URL真实的对应关系上想,那么就走远了.
最理想的情况是: 我们用一种算法,对每一个长URL,唯一的转换成短URL.还能保持反向转换的能力....类比可得,我们可以用1000个服务,分别发放0-999尾号的数字,每次发号之后递增1000.这样做很简单,服务互相之间基本都不用通信,做好自己的事情就好了....invite_code=28cw5z9vufvoo
var gitment = new Gitment({ id: '短url服务的设计以及实现', // 可选。